Balancing the demands of work, family, and societal expectations can lead to female breadwinner burnout. Let\u2019s look at the signs of burnout and strategies to manage the stress associated with this important role you\u2019ve taken on.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Let\u2019s talk about what female breadwinner burnout is<\/span><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Female breadwinner burnout refers to the physical, emotional, and mental exhaustion that arises from the responsibilities of being the primary financial provider for a family. Women in this role often face not only the demands of a high-pressure career but also the burden of managing household tasks, caregiving, and societal expectations around gender roles. The weight of these combined responsibilities can lead to chronic stress and burnout.<\/span><\/p>\n<h3><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">So What Causes This?\u00a0<\/span><\/h3>\n<p><strong>1. Balancing Work and Family<\/strong><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"><a href=\"https:\/\/wealthchoice.com\/staging\/2629\/female-breadwinners-the-challenges-of-doing-it-all\/\">Female breadwinners<\/a> often find themselves juggling demanding jobs with household and family responsibilities. This dual burden can become overwhelming, especially when expectations at home mirror the pressure to succeed in the workplace. Of course, this depends on how the family manages at-home responsibilities.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p><strong>2. Career Pressure<\/strong><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">As the primary earners, women face intense pressure to maintain or increase their income to ensure the family&#8217;s financial stability. This need for constant professional success can lead to overwork and exhaustion.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><strong>3. Societal Expectations<\/strong><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Traditional gender roles still influence societal perceptions of women, creating additional stress for female breadwinners. Women may feel the pressure to &#8220;do it all&#8221;\u2014be the ideal professional, mother, and partner\u2014leading to feelings of guilt and inadequacy when they cannot meet these impossible standards.<\/span><\/p>\n<h2><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">What Does Female Breadwinner Burnout Look Like?<\/span><\/h2>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Burnout doesn\u2019t appear overnight. It manifests overtime, with symptoms also intensifying over time. Here are some common signs of burnout that female breadwinners may experience:\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Emotional Exhaustion: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Feeling drained and unable to cope with daily tasks or work responsibilities.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Physical Fatigue: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Chronic tiredness, difficulty sleeping, and an overall lack of energy.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Irritability and Frustration: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Growing easily annoyed, especially with family members or coworkers.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Isolation: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Feeling disconnected from friends, family, or your partner due to overwhelming work and personal demands.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Anxiety or Depression: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Constant worrying about finances, work performance, or family responsibilities, which can lead to mood swings, sadness, or a sense of hopelessness.<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">And you would not be alone in these popping up as you work towards major career goals. Setting Boundaries<\/strong><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Learning to set boundaries in both your professional and personal life is critical to avoiding burnout. This could mean reducing work hours, delegating household tasks, or carving out personal time for rest and relaxation. Again, delegating is essential.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p><strong>2. Career Planning and Income Growth<\/strong><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">A proactive approach to career planning can <a href=\"https:\/\/wealthchoice.com\/staging\/2629\/breadwinner-women-case-study\/\">help female breadwinners avoid financial stress<\/a> and burnout. Regularly negotiating for raises, seeking promotions, or exploring new career opportunities can provide long-term financial security. By ensuring steady income growth over time, women can plan more effectively for their futures.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><strong>3. Financial Planning<\/strong><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">One way to alleviate financial pressure is through professional financial planning. Creating a solid financial roadmap helps female breadwinners feel more secure in their ability to meet both short-term and long-term goals. Working with a financial advisor to establish savings plans, investment strategies, and retirement goals can significantly reduce financial anxiety.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><strong>4. Seek Support<\/strong><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Don\u2019t hesitate to ask for help, whether it&#8217;s from a financial planner, therapist, or family member. Sharing the emotional and financial load with your partner or trusted advisor can relieve some of the pressure and provide clarity on how to move forward.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><strong>5. Self-Care<\/strong><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Prioritizing self-care is essential. Regular physical activity, mindfulness practices like yoga or meditation, and setting aside time for personal hobbies can help reduce stress and maintain a healthy work-life balance.\u00a0<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">I was at the CFP\u00ae Board conference this past month and one of the main speakers, <\/span><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"><a href=\"https:\/\/fareedzakaria.com\/books\">Fareed Zakaria<\/a>, host of CNN\u2019s Fareed Zakaria GPS\u00a0 shared an important point from his book that I think applies here.
